How Many Sandwiches Per Person for a Corporate Event?

Updated June 2025  ·  3 min read

The standard is 2–3 sandwich halves per person for a standalone lunch. But that number shifts depending on what else is on the table, who's in the room, and what time the event starts. Here's the full breakdown.

The Base Formula

If sandwiches are the primary food item at a corporate lunch — with nothing else substantial — plan for 2 to 3 halves per person, or 1.5 whole sandwiches. This accounts for variety (most guests will take two different options rather than two of the same) and a reasonable appetite at midday.

If sandwiches are part of a broader spread that includes wraps, salads, fruit, and pastries, bring that number down to 1 to 1.5 halves per person. The variety of other options reduces how much any single item gets consumed.

Quantity Guide by Group Size

Sandwich Quantity Reference — Corporate Lunches
Group Size Sandwiches Only Mixed Spread
10 people20–30 halves10–15 halves
20 people40–50 halves20–30 halves
30 people60–75 halves30–45 halves
50 people100–120 halves50–75 halves
100 people200–240 halves100–150 halves

Factors That Change the Number

↑ Order More When...
  • Event runs longer than 90 minutes
  • Predominantly male group
  • Afternoon timing (1pm+)
  • No other substantial food offered
  • Physical or outdoor event
↓ Order Less When...
  • Morning event (before 11am)
  • Broad mixed spread present
  • Short event (under 60 mins)
  • Hot food also being served
  • Formal sit-down format

The Golden Rule

Always round up, not down. Leftover sandwiches disappear in any Sydney office. Running out creates a bad impression that's disproportionate to the cost of a few extra halves.

Variety Planning

For a mixed platter, aim for at least four different fillings. A practical split for a standard corporate crowd: 40% chicken or turkey, 25% vegetarian, 20% beef or pastrami, 15% seafood (smoked salmon, prawn). Adjust based on what you know about your group.

Always include clearly labelled dietary options — at minimum, one gluten-free and one fully vegan option. For groups above 30 in a Sydney CBD context, assume at least 3–4 people will need a specific dietary accommodation.

Pre-Cut vs Whole

Pre-cut halves are almost always the right choice for corporate catering. They're easier to portion, reduce handling, and allow guests to try multiple options without committing to a whole sandwich. Full sandwiches work better for boxed individual lunches where portion control is the goal.
